your 454 LTD shares a lot of DNA with sportbikes anyway.

The engine in your bike is literally half of this bike's engine block:

TG+01+Box.jpg

The 454 was later bored out to 498, and was used in the Vulcan 500 up until 2009.

It shared its engine with the 1987-2009 Kawsaki Ninja 500, which (having owned one) I would call a "sport standard" more than a sportbike, but you get the idea - you're more of a sport bike rider than you think ;-)

before I owned a bike (at 22), I actually wanted a standard or a cruiser. Buying my EX500 was a last resort after 2 cruisers had been bought out from under me.

i remember thinking that "rice rockets" were dumb noise machines, and that dragging a knee was stupid.

then a couple of years into owning my EX500, I started looking into ways to make it faster (because there was no way I could afford a newer bike).

Like I said before, the EX500's engine began life as a 454, so it's hard to (reliably & cheaply) increase the performance of an engine that's already been bored at the factory to the point that its cylinder walls are so thin...

Looking for performance mods was how I found track days though. 2 bikes and 30+ trackdays later, I might actually really enjoy a cruiser for street use :D
